数据库关系模型参照图是什么
-
数据库关系模型参照图是一种用于描述数据库中数据之间关系的图形表示方法。它是数据库设计中的重要工具,用于展示实体(表)之间的联系、属性之间的关系和约束条件等。
以下是关系模型参照图的几个重要要素:
-
实体(Entity):在数据库中,实体代表现实世界中的一个具体对象或概念,通常对应于一个表。实体在参照图中用矩形表示,矩形中包含实体的名称。
-
属性(Attribute):属性是实体的特征或描述,用于描述实体的各个方面。属性在参照图中以椭圆形式表示,椭圆内写有属性的名称。
-
关系(Relationship):关系是实体之间的联系,用于描述实体之间的关联关系。关系在参照图中以菱形表示,菱形内写有关系的名称。
-
键(Key):键是用于唯一标识实体的属性或属性组合。在参照图中,键用下划线标记。
-
约束条件(Constraint):约束条件用于限制数据库中数据的合法性和完整性。常见的约束条件包括主键约束、外键约束、唯一约束、非空约束等。在参照图中,约束条件可以用箭头和其他符号表示。
通过参照图,数据库设计人员可以清晰地了解实体之间的关系,属性之间的依赖关系以及各种约束条件,从而更好地设计数据库结构和编写数据库查询语句。参照图也是数据库开发和维护过程中的重要参考工具,可以帮助开发人员更好地理解数据库结构和实体之间的关系。
1年前 -
-
数据库关系模型参照图是一种用于描述数据库中数据结构的图形表示方法,也称为ER图(Entity-Relationship Diagram)。它是由实体(Entity)、属性(Attribute)和关系(Relationship)组成的图形模型。
在ER图中,实体用矩形框表示,属性用椭圆形框表示,关系用菱形框表示。实体表示数据库中的实际对象,如人、物、地点等;属性表示实体的特征或属性,如人的姓名、年龄等;关系表示实体之间的联系或关联,如学生与课程之间的选修关系。
实体与实体之间的关系可以分为一对一关系、一对多关系和多对多关系。一对一关系表示一个实体与另一个实体之间存在唯一的关系,如一个人只能有一个身份证号;一对多关系表示一个实体与另一个实体之间存在一对多的关系,如一个班级中有多个学生;多对多关系表示多个实体与多个实体之间存在多对多的关系,如学生和课程之间的选修关系。
在ER图中,实体、属性和关系之间通过箭头连接,表示它们之间的关系。箭头的方向表示关系的方向,箭头指向的一方为从属方,箭头起始的一方为主导方。
通过数据库关系模型参照图,可以清晰地描述数据库中的数据结构,帮助开发人员和数据库管理员更好地理解和设计数据库。它提供了一种直观的方式,使人们可以快速了解数据库中各个实体之间的关系,从而更好地进行数据库的设计和管理。
1年前 -
数据库关系模型参照图是一种用于描述数据库中表之间关系的图形表示方法。它是数据库设计中的重要工具,可以帮助开发人员更好地理解和管理数据库的结构。
在数据库关系模型参照图中,主要包括以下几个元素:
-
表(Entity):表示数据库中的实体或对象,通常对应于现实世界中的一个概念或实体。每个表由一组列(字段)组成。
-
列(Attribute):表示表中的属性或字段,用于存储特定类型的数据。每个列都有一个唯一的名称和数据类型。
-
主键(Primary Key):表中用于唯一标识每个记录的列或一组列。主键必须具有唯一性和非空性,可以用来建立表之间的关系。
-
外键(Foreign Key):用于建立表之间的关系的列或一组列。外键是指向其他表主键的引用,用于表示两个表之间的关联关系。
-
关系(Relationship):表示表之间的连接或关联关系。关系可以是一对一、一对多或多对多的关系,通过外键进行连接。
数据库关系模型参照图的绘制通常遵循以下步骤:
-
确定实体和属性:根据实际需求,确定数据库中的实体和属性,以及它们之间的关系。
-
设计表结构:为每个实体创建一个表,并确定每个表的列和数据类型。同时,为每个表选择一个主键。
-
建立关系:根据实体之间的关系,使用外键将表连接起来。根据关系的类型,确定外键的位置和命名。
-
绘制参照图:使用适当的工具(如ER图工具)将实体、属性、关系和外键绘制成图形表示,形成数据库关系模型参照图。
数据库关系模型参照图可以帮助开发人员更好地理解数据库的结构和关系,从而进行数据库设计、查询和优化等工作。它是数据库设计和开发的重要参考资料,对于保证数据库的正确性和一致性具有重要意义。
1年前 -